- What is American Coastal Insurance Corporation's share-based compensation arrangement by share-based payment award, options, exercises in period?
- American Coastal Insurance Corporation (ACIC) reported share-based compensation arrangement by share-based payment award, options, exercises in period of 0 in Q1 2026.
- How has American Coastal Insurance Corporation's share-based compensation arrangement by share-based payment award, options, exercises in period changed year-over-year?
- American Coastal Insurance Corporation's share-based compensation arrangement by share-based payment award, options, exercises in period decreased by 100.0% year-over-year, from 100.1K to 0.
- What does share-based compensation arrangement by share-based payment award, options, exercises in period mean?
- The number of common shares issued as a result of employees exercising their vested stock options. This activity directly impacts the total weighted-average shares outstanding and reflects the conversion of incentive compensation into equity ownership.
